The hexadecimal color code(color number) for PANTONE 4284 C is #736B75, and the RGB color code is RGB(115, 107, 117).
In the RGB color model, PANTONE 4284 C has a red value of 115, a green value of 107, and a blue value of 117.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 1.7%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 54.1%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 288° (degrees), 4.5 % saturation, and 43.9 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, PANTONE 4284 C has a hue of 288° (degrees), 8.5 % saturation and 45.9 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of PANTONE 4284 C?
PANTONE 4284 C has an LRV of nearly 15. By LRV value, it is a medium d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.
